  • + Injury Report +

    -Jose Reyes left today’s Rays-Phillies Game in the First after a sore hamstring. The Blue Jays other options include M. Kawasaki.  – Wilson Ramos was replaced by Jose Lobaton in today Mets-Nats game. – Harper passed concussion tests after banging his head against EYJ’s leg trying to break up a double play.

  • Padres top the Dodgers

    The San Diego Padres started off their 2014 with a win on opening night in Petco Park. Their matchup with the already 2-0 LA Dodgers was a pitches duel early. Andrew Cashner went 6 solid innings giving up only 1 run. The Dodgers started Ryu, Kershaw is out on the DL. He was dominant, blanking…
